When I think of "Beasters" or smuggled BC Bud, I think of this strain and "Maple". Believe it or not kiddies, some people actually bred cannabis specifically to reduce smell in order to be able to grow and smuggle it easier. This strain is probably the best example of it. It ends up neutering the plant and giving you product that is simply "better then schwag" and that is simply how people tended to look at it.
The era I am talking about is like 98-03ish. We would sometimes find hay straws in our bag. My rust belt city has hosted International Hells Angels conventions and everybody in the area knew about the "cheap biker weed". Tended to be able to get an 1/8th for 40 bucks.
So in high school, at one point, I was impressed with this stuff. My how times have changed. I doubt this would really be able to sell on any market today. BC Bud used to dominate many areas of this country. I could get very high quality homegrown stuff, but beasters were always there and everybody had them.
This strain in particular did nothing special, tended to have no smell to an odd smell. Sometimes I wonder if they were actually trying to match the smells of truck containers and the road. If that was the case, then I'd have to give the breeder props to ingenuity.
I do wonder how this bud would look fresh and grown properly. Because the stuff I was seeing was being grown in massive illegal hydro grows, run by criminal organizations often using forced labors/human trafficked workers that do not flush or care about the end consumer. The lack of love put into the plant was palatable. Obviously, people who harm others are not going to often produce quality cannabis. Nobody I knew ever tried to grow any bag seeds of this stuff.
